Things to do near
Kings Grant, North Carolina

  • Wilmington Riverwalk - A scenic boardwalk along the Cape Fear River in Wilmington, NC, offering beautiful views and a variety of shops and restaurants.

  • Airlie Gardens - Located in Wilmington, NC, these historic gardens feature stunning landscapes with seasonal blooms and a butterfly house.

  • Battleship North Carolina - Situated in Wilmington, this World War II battleship is now a museum that offers tours to explore its history.

  • Myrtle Beach State Park - About 71 miles from Kings Grant, this park provides beach access along with nature trails and picnic areas for outdoor enjoyment.

  • North Carolina Aquarium at Fort Fisher - Located near Kure Beach, NC, this aquarium showcases marine life native to the region through interactive exhibits.

  • Greenfield Lake Park & Gardens - In Wilmington, NC, this park offers walking trails around a picturesque lake as well as opportunities for kayaking and canoeing.

  • Brookgreen Gardens - Approximately 75 miles from Kings Grant in Murrells Inlet, SC. This garden features sculptures set among beautiful botanical displays.
